What was the original name of LaGuardia Airport?
The airport was originally Glenn H. Curtiss Airport and it was renamed North Beach Airport later. After New York City managed and redesigned the airport, it was called New York Municipal Airport–LaGuardia Field, and the in 1953 named “LaGuardia Airport” after the mayor of New York, Fiorello La Guardia at the time.
What does LaGuardia mean?
Italian (La Guardia): from the definite article la + guardia ‘lookout (tower)’, a topographic name for someone who lived near a watchtower or an occupational name for someone who kept watch.

What did Fiorello LaGuardia do?
Fiorello La Guardia, in full Fiorello Henry La Guardia, also called Fiorello H. La Guardia, (born December 11, 1882, New York, New York, U.S.—died September 20, 1947, New York), American politician and lawyer who served three terms (1933–45) as mayor of New York City.

When did LaGuardia die?
He died of pancreatic cancer in his home at 5020 Goodridge Avenue, in Riverdale, Bronx, on September 20, 1947, aged 64.
How many languages did Fiorello LaGuardia speak?
By the time he returned to the United States in late 1906, LaGuardia spoke fluent Yiddish and Italian, and had also learned German, French, Croatian and Hungarian.
